Blog Post #9

Writing center research is important because as the years go on new research is shared about how we can better help minority students and other underserved populations. Perhaps it already exists,  but I would like to see research on how to help underserved students that had elementary/high school educations that did prepare them for college-level reading and writing because they went to unfunded schools in neighborhoods populated by minorities. Of course, much of what we already know can apply to helping these students, but I'm interested in thinking about how to approach these students in a way that embraces the rhythm with which they speak and the way they process language, a way that embraces that without telling them it's wrong while demonstrating the "official way" to write a paper.   I am thinking of a text along the lines of Reclaiming Composition for Chicano/as and Other Ethnic Minorities but centered on writing centers.
